Auberge du Soleil 

Auberge Resorts Collection

Adults go to play at this immaculate California wine country retreat sited in a 33-acre grove of olive and oak trees overlooking the Mayacamas. It’s home to tennis courts and a Michelin-starred restaurant. 

The Broadmoor

Courtesy of The Broadmoor

You can still horseback ride at this former 1800s casino turned luxury resort on a sweeping Colorado Springs property that offers 17 restaurants, two championship golf courses, plus adventure experiences like a zip line and fly-fishing camp.

The retro Scottsdale resort, beloved by the likes of Bing Crosby and Zsa Zsa Gabor, brings together mid-mod design and a chic pool scene. 

Mission Pacific Hotel 

Courtesy of Mission Pacific Hotel

While the California hotel is fairly new, its restored Top Gun House is not. Featured in the film classic, the structure is now home to the High Pie, a hand-pie bar with desserts that are fried to order.  

The Little Nell 

Jeremy Swanson

Ski in and ski out at Aspen’s longtime resort, which recently received its first major update since opening: Spanish sculptor and designer Luis Bustamante reimagined its 4,000-square-foot members-only mountain club.
